Workers Using More Drugs

According to Dr. Barry Sample, the Senior Director of Science and Technology for Quest Diagnostics, there has been a steady increase of drug use positivity in workplace drug testing trends since 2012, having reached a 10-year high in the latest data.

Dr. Sample reviews the Quest Diagnostics Drug Testing Index in coordination with the National Survey on Drug Use and Health to compare positivity trends alongside self-reported drug use over time to come to conclusions about the current climate of workplace drug use.

Here are some of the findings:

  • Overall employee drug use in society is rising among employers without a drug testing program.
  • There is typically a 30 to 45 percent higher occurrence of self-reported drug use for respondents who work for an employer without a drug testing program.
  • Self-reported marijuana use, the most commonly detected drug by the DTI, has increased year-over-year since 2010.
